Key Places to Visit in Sri Lanka's West Coast
Negombo: A convenient starting point just 30 minutes from the airport, perfect for relaxation.
Colombo: The vibrant capital with a blend of colonial history, bustling markets, and diverse cuisine.
Kalutara: Known for its scenic beaches and the unique Kalutara Temple, featuring a distinctive circular stupa.
Lunuganga: Geoffrey Bawa’s beautiful garden estate, ideal for a tranquil escape amidst stunning landscaping.
Bentota: Famous for its idyllic beaches and water sports, plus the peaceful Brief Garden created by Bawa.
Kalpitiya: A hidden gem with pristine beaches, great for kite surfing and dolphin watching.

Key Places to Visit on Sri Lanka´s South Coast
Galle Fort: A UNESCO World Heritage site, this historic fort features cobblestone streets and beautiful architecture, offering a blend of history and coastal charm.
Mirissa: Known for its stunning crescent-shaped beach and whale-watching opportunities. Don’t miss Coconut Tree Hill for picturesque views.
Tangalle: Home to secluded beaches like Silent Beach and Rekawa Beach, perfect for a peaceful retreat away from crowds.
Weligama: A popular surf town with a long, shallow beach ideal for beginners, known for its relaxed atmosphere and surf schools.
Unawatuna: Vibrant beach known for snorkeling and diving, bustling with bars and restaurants, ideal for a lively beach experience.
Hiriketiya: Famous for its horseshoe-shaped bay, offering great surfing and a chill vibe for relaxation.
Koggala Lake: A serene lake near Galle, perfect for boat tours exploring cinnamon plantations and birdwatching.
Optional Additions (Inland Attractions)
Yala National Park: A top safari destination known for leopard sightings and diverse wildlife, ideal for nature enthusiasts.
Udawalawe National Park: Renowned for its large elephant population, offering memorable safari experiences.

Key Places to Visit in Sri Lanka´s Hill Country
Nuwara Eliya: Known as “Little England,” this town features a cool climate, colonial architecture, and beautiful gardens. Don’t miss the nearby Lipton’s Tea Estate for a tour and tea tasting.
Ella: A charming town famous for its stunning views and outdoor adventures. Visit the iconic Nine Arches Bridge and hike to Little Adam’s Peak for breathtaking panoramas.
Kandy: The cultural heart of Sri Lanka, home to the revered Temple of the Tooth Relic. Enjoy Kandy Lake, explore the lush Peradeniya Botanical Gardens, and experience vibrant cultural performances.
Hatton: A small town near Lipton’s Seat, a viewpoint offering panoramic views of tea estates, perfect for serene hikes through the plantations.
Train Journey: Experience one of the world’s most scenic train rides from Nuwara Eliya to Ella, showcasing breathtaking views of tea plantations and rolling hills.

Key Places to Visit in Sri Lanka´s Cultural Triangle
Sigiriya: A UNESCO World Heritage site known for its ancient rock fortress featuring stunning frescoes, a mirror wall, and the remains of a royal palace atop a massive rock. It offers breathtaking views and significant historical importance.
Polonnaruwa: Another UNESCO World Heritage site, this ancient city boasts well-preserved ruins, including the Royal Palace and the Gal Vihara rock temple. It provides a fascinating glimpse into Sri Lanka’s medieval history.
Anuradhapura: One of Sri Lanka’s oldest cities, filled with ancient Buddhist stupas, monasteries, and the sacred Bo Tree, believed to be a descendant of the tree under which Buddha attained enlightenment. It holds great historical and religious significance.
Dambulla Cave Temple: A complex of five caves adorned with impressive Buddhist murals and statues, showcasing ancient Sri Lankan art and religious devotion amidst stunning natural scenery.
Ritigala: An ancient monastery and archaeological site nestled in a dense forest, known for its unique ruins and serene environment, offering insights into Sri Lanka’s monastic history.
Habarana: A great base for safaris in Minneriya or Kaudulla National Park, where visitors can observe herds of elephants and diverse wildlife.

Key Places to Visit on Sri Lanka´s East Coast
Trincomalee: Famous for its natural harbor and beautiful beaches like Nilaveli and Uppuveli. Visit the Koneswaram Temple for its stunning views, and explore nearby islands:
Pigeon Island: Great for snorkeling and relaxing on pristine beaches.
Sampur Island: Offers rustic nature walks.
Foul Point: Ideal for fishing and enjoying local beaches.
Great Basses Reef: A premier diving location with rich marine life.
Pasikudah: Renowned for its white sandy beach and calm waters, perfect for swimming and water sports.
Batticaloa: Known for picturesque beaches and Batticaloa Lake, famous for its glowing fish. The historical Batticaloa Fort is also worth a visit.
Arugam Bay: One of the top surf destinations in Sri Lanka, featuring great beaches for surfing and a vibrant nightlife.
Kalmunai: A culturally rich city with interesting local life and less crowded beaches.
Kalkudah Beach: Known for its natural beauty and tranquility, ideal for relaxation.
Muthur: A quieter destination with temples and serene beaches, perfect for those seeking peace away from the crowds.
